CVE-2018-3786 Explained : Impact and Mitigation

Learn about CVE-2018-3786, a command injection vulnerability in Egg's egg-scripts version 2.8.1, enabling attackers to execute arbitrary shell commands. Find mitigation steps and preventive measures here.

A command injection vulnerability in egg-scripts <v2.8.1 allows arbitrary shell command execution through a maliciously crafted command line argument.

Understanding CVE-2018-3786

This CVE affects the 'egg-scripts' product by Egg, with version 2.8.1 being vulnerable.

What is CVE-2018-3786?

The vulnerability found in egg-scripts <v2.8.1 enables the execution of arbitrary shell commands by injecting a maliciously crafted command line argument.

The Impact of CVE-2018-3786

        Attackers can exploit this vulnerability to execute unauthorized shell commands on the affected system.
        This could lead to unauthorized access, data theft, and potential system compromise.

Technical Details of CVE-2018-3786

This section provides more technical insights into the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ability in egg-scripts <v2.8.1 allows attackers to execute arbitrary shell commands by manipulating command line arguments.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Product: egg-scripts
        Vendor: Egg
        Vulnerable Version: 2.8.1

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by injecting specially crafted command line arguments to execute unauthorized shell commands.

Mitigation and Prevention

Protecting systems from CVE-2018-3786 requires immediate actions and long-term security practices.

Immediate Steps to Take

        Update egg-scripts to a non-vulnerable version immediately.
        Implement input validation to sanitize command line arguments.
        Monitor system logs for any suspicious command executions.

Long-Term Security Practices

        Regularly update software and apply security patches promptly.
        Conduct security audits and penetration testing to identify and address vulnerabilities.

Patching and Updates

        Apply the latest patches provided by Egg for egg-scripts to fix the command injection vulnerability.
